Silicon Valley is the centerpiece of a very specific kind of bro culture – a culture that has had a certain winner-take-all mojo over the years, but which may be running its course. To test this thesis, I present you with Elon Musk and Mark Zuckerberg, founders of such landmark companies as Tesla, SpaceX, and Meta (aka Facebook). They are both innovators, admirable risk-takers, and bazillionaires. They’ve also struggled to evolve; to have early, vaunted reputations as wise men correspond with equally wise management and wise decisions as the world around them changed. Kara Swisher is the host of the “On With Kara Swisher” and “Pivot” podcasts, and an editor-at-large at New York magazine.
